Renesas announces company name change of IDT Malaysia

SemiMediaEdit
December 27, 2019

Renesas Electronics Corporation today announced that, following the approval of Board of Directors on December 25, it will change the company name of its consolidated subsidiary, Integrated Device Technology Malaysia Sdn. Bhd. (“IDT Malaysia”)to Renesas Electronics (Penang) Sdn. Bhd.

Renesas Electronics stated that, in order to align with the company name of Integrated Device Technology, Inc. (“IDT”), a consolidated subsidiary of Renesas, an IDT’s subsidiary IDT Malaysia will change its company name to Renesas Electronics (Penang) Sdn. Bhd.

According to Renesas' announcement, the company's name change is expected to occur in the first half of 2020 with the approval of relevant regulatory authorities.
